// Code generated by software.amazon.smithy.rust.codegen.smithy-rs. DO NOT EDIT.
#[allow(missing_docs)] // documentation missing in model
#[non_exhaustive]
#[derive(::std::clone::Clone, ::std::cmp::PartialEq, ::std::fmt::Debug)]
pub struct GetCatalogsInput {
    /// <p>The ID of the parent catalog in which the catalog resides. If none is provided, the Amazon Web Services Account Number is used by default.</p>
    pub parent_catalog_id: ::std::option::Option<::std::string::String>,
    /// <p>A continuation token, if this is a continuation call.</p>
    pub next_token: ::std::option::Option<::std::string::String>,
    /// <p>The maximum number of catalogs to return in one response.</p>
    pub max_results: ::std::option::Option<i32>,
    /// <p>Whether to list all catalogs across the catalog hierarchy, starting from the <code>ParentCatalogId</code>. Defaults to <code>false</code> . When <code>true</code>, all catalog objects in the <code>ParentCatalogID</code> hierarchy are enumerated in the response.</p>
    pub recursive: ::std::option::Option<bool>,
    /// <p>Whether to list the default catalog in the account and region in the response. Defaults to <code>false</code>. When <code>true</code> and <code>ParentCatalogId = NULL | Amazon Web Services Account ID</code>, all catalogs and the default catalog are enumerated in the response.</p>
    /// <p>When the <code>ParentCatalogId</code> is not equal to null, and this attribute is passed as <code>false</code> or <code>true</code>, an <code>InvalidInputException</code> is thrown.</p>
    pub include_root: ::std::option::Option<bool>,
    /// <p>When <code>true</code>, the response only includes catalogs that can contain databases. Some catalogs are organizational containers that hold only other catalogs, not databases. When this parameter is set to <code>true</code>, those container-only catalogs are excluded, and only catalogs capable of containing databases are returned. Defaults to <code>false</code>.</p>
    pub has_databases: ::std::option::Option<bool>,
}
